Buckenham Marshes Nature Reserve is a wetland RSPB reserve near Norwich with a circular trail, sweeping views across the Norfolk Broads and proper birdwatching opportunities. Dogs on leads are welcome throughout the reserve at all times, making it a workable day out when you want wildlife interest without leaving your dog behind.

The reserve is open daily during daylight hours and can be visited at any time during the day. The circular route offers a chance to explore managed wetland habitat and the lead rule protects ground-nesting birds and visiting waterfowl.

There's no on-site RSPB car park; parking is available at Buckenham railway station and in a small informal area nearby. This is a proper nature reserve rather than a generic walk, so expect muddy stretches and plenty of sniff-worthy scents along the way.
